Charles Thompson's Obituary
Mr. Charles Andrew Thompson, age 90 of Mableton, passed away on December 5, 2009. Mr. Thompson served proudly in the US Navy for 6 years during WWII. He retired from the FAA in 1974. From 1947 until his death, Mr. Thompson was an active member of Mt. Harmony Baptist Church. He is survived by his daughter, Joy Thompson Callaway of Mableton; son & daughter-in-law, Charles S. "Stoney" & Judy Thompson of Conyers; grandchildren, Stephanie & Mitch Bradford of Conyers, Wesley Thompson of Milner, Wendy & Kenny McKay of Grovetown; great grandchildren, Jarrett & Davis Bradford, Andrew McKay; and sister, Hellon Hooper of Monticello.
